ASRC Federal, a wholly owned subsidiary of Alaska’s largest Alaskan-owned and operated company, the Arctic Slope Regional Corporation (ASRC), is a leading pro
Senior Software Developer
Location
United States
Posted
5 days ago
Salary
0
Seniority
Senior
Job Description
Senior Software Developer
ASRC Federal
Role Description ASRC Federal is seeking a Senior Software Developer to support the Defense Contract Audit Agency (DCAA) by leading the design, development, modernization, integration, and maintenance of mission-critical applications supporting web-based, client-server, cloud, and enterprise solutions. This position provides technical leadership for application architecture, cloud modernization initiatives, software lifecycle management, and secure application development supporting DCAA mission operations. Key Responsibilities - Lead the design, development, testing, deployment, and maintenance of enterprise web applications and services. - Develop and enhance applications using technologies such as C#, .NET, Angular, React, JavaScript, Python, SQL, and related development frameworks. - Modernize legacy applications and support migration to cloud-based architectures and Azure environments. - Design, develop, and optimize relational databases, stored procedures, queries, integrations, and data models. - Support cloud-native development, containerization, API development, microservices implementations, and DevOps initiatives. - Integrate applications with mission systems, Power Platform solutions, reporting platforms, and enterprise data environments. - Implement secure coding practices and ensure compliance with cybersecurity requirements, including RMF controls, STIG requirements, Section 508 standards, and DoD policies. - Lead Agile development activities including sprint planning, backlog refinement, technical reviews, testing, and release management. - Support user acceptance testing (UAT), production deployments, troubleshooting, and issue resolution activities. - Provide technical leadership, mentoring, and guidance to development teams. - Collaborate with stakeholders to gather requirements, design solutions, and support application modernization efforts. - Develop and maintain architecture documentation, technical designs, standard operating procedures, and knowledge transfer materials. Qualifications - Bachelor’s degree in Computer Science, Information Technology, Engineering, or related discipline. Equivalent combination of experience and education will be considered in lieu of degree. - 5–7 years of software development experience. - Experience with: - C# and .NET development - Angular, React, or equivalent modern web frameworks - SQL Server development and database optimization - API development and enterprise application integrations - JavaScript and related web technologies - Experience supporting application modernization. - Familiarity with DevOps practices, CI/CD pipelines, and source control management. - Knowledge of secure software development practices and cybersecurity compliance requirements. - Active Secret clearance. Preferred Qualifications - Federal or DoD experience preferred. - Azure cloud environments. - Experience working within Agile software development environments. Benefits - Insurance Coverage: Comprehensive plans for medical, dental, vision, life insurance, and short-term/long-term disability. - Paid Leave: Inclusive policies for bereavement, military obligations, and parental needs, along with 11 paid holidays annually. - Retirement Savings: A 401(k) plan with a generous company match and immediate vesting to help secure your financial future. - Incentives: Employee referral bonuses to reward you for helping grow the ASRC Federal Family. - Learning and Development: After 90 days of employment, regular full-time employees are eligible for our professional development program, which includes annual funding for: - Pursuing Associate’s, Bachelor’s, or Graduate Degrees. - Obtaining industry-standard professional certifications. - Participating in professional certificate programs. - Covering registration fees for professional conferences. - Centers of Excellence: We established the Centers of Excellence to build, leverage and grow our technological capabilities, best practices and offer professional development for our technical teams. EEO Statement ASRC Federal and its Subsidiaries are Equal Opportunity employers. All qualified applicants will receive consideration for employment without regard to race, gender, color, age, sexual orientation, gender identification, national origin, religion, marital status, ancestry, citizenship, disability, protected veteran status, or any other factor prohibited by applicable law.
Related Guides
Related Job Pages
More Full-stack Engineer Jobs
AI Principal Engineer
ImprovadoAccelerate your business growth with marketing data you can finally trust.
• Design and implement key AI-powered features from the ground up — from architecture to production • Build and evolve intelligent agents using modern LLM frameworks, including memory systems, Knowledge Graph design, multi-agent orchestration, and retrieval pipelines • Drive technical architecture decisions across your focus area — Product or InfoSec — and ensure high code quality and reliability • Write scalable, production-ready code and take full ownership of outcomes end-to-end • Define and track success metrics — from model performance to user satisfaction and adoption • Own the architecture of our AI Agent product
Principal Engineer, AI
ImprovadoAccelerate your business growth with marketing data you can finally trust.
• Design and implement key AI-powered features from the ground up — from architecture to production • Build and evolve intelligent agents using modern LLM frameworks, including memory systems, Knowledge Graph design, multi-agent orchestration, and retrieval pipelines • Drive technical architecture decisions across your focus area — Product or InfoSec — and ensure high code quality and reliability • Write scalable, production-ready code and take full ownership of outcomes end-to-end • Define and track success metrics — from model performance to user satisfaction and adoption • Own the architecture of our AI Agent product
Senior Software Engineer – Advisory Suite
AlpacaDeveloper APIs for stocks and crypto trading, investing apps, and embedded fintech.
• Your job is to build Alpaca's proprietary set of services to meet our users' expectations for high quality and performance in their advisory service (Block Trading, Portfolio management, IRA, etc). • This opportunity is similar to joining AWS or Heroku in their early days, designing and architecting our platform by wearing many different hats in our small team. • As an experienced engineer, you will write tons of code and make critical decisions about delivering the best experience to our customers. • This certainly requires deep knowledge in both frontend and backend, databases and distributed systems, as well as broad experience from low to high level in CPU-level hardware for high throughput, robust concurrency system design, abstract distributed system architecture for high availability and object-oriented data modelling with long-term growth in mind. • Joining an early-stage startup, the payoff to this highly demanding environment will be worth the effort.
• Design and implement robust, scalable systems across our entire tech stack • Develop server-side logic, design and manage databases, create responsive front-end interfaces • Architect solutions using TypeScript, working with SQL, MongoDB, and Redis databases • Mentor other developers to foster a culture of code quality and best practices • Collaborate with engineers, product managers, and designers to create robust, novel experiences • Contribute to team direction with strategic thinking and a passion for continuous learning


